Vacuume laeks get me every time.
I tear my hair out trying to figure out why the carb won't dial in and miss the nasty vacuume leak around the intake manifold.
3 hours and a new intake/exhaust manifold set, and the thing is running like a top. this has been a 4 month fight to get this thing running right, but the drive I took tonight really made my day.

"BoneIdle" had a brake issue with his GT... rears weren't coming on at all. "Stupid switch/valve thingie onna inner fenderwell!" sez I. Disassemble! BAH!!

...it was the bloody rear flex hose wot had collapsed.

I *know* better than to not check the hoses first, but had it in me pea brane that it was that bias valve and sooo...

you'd think I'd have learned my lesson after chasing a poor running issue on my 77 MGB for the better part of a year. then one day , just by chance I plugged off the brake booster line for some reason and the thing smoothed right out. The booster was bad inside.
I just wasent paying attention.
